Double Win at AMI Awards for Tasmanian Perpetual Trustees Limited
This year, Tasmanian Perpetual Trustees Limited (TPTL), working in close partnership with at+m integrated marketing, has taken out an Award for Marketing Excellence in two categories: Sponsorship; and Marketing Communications - Business to Consumer (B2C).

The event, attended by 150 guests from Tasmania's marketing community, was held at Hobart's Peacock Theatre at the Salamanca Arts Centre. Every year, these Awards recognise and reward outstanding examples of marketing programs in accordance with best practice criteria across 17 different categories.

TPTL won the Award for Excellence in Sponsorship for its unique celebrity endorsement campaign which leveraged perfectly off this year's Errol Flynn Centenary Celebration - for which TPTL was a major sponsor.

The memorable Rory Flynn TV commercials were the centrepiece of TPTL'S integrated marketing campaign. at+m was charged with designing and delivering all supporting festival materials including: press ads, media strategies, a direct mail piece, in-branch posters, festival brochure, festival posters, festival invitations and the festival website.

From TPTL's perspective, and perhaps in keeping with the larger-than-life persona of Errol Flynn himself, the increase in new Wills written has wildly exceeded expectations.

TPTL won the Award for Excellence in Marketing Communications (B2C) for its "This is a message for you" campaign. The integrated campaign, which was executed and implemented by at+m, revolved around the concept that TPTL has such personalised service that it places ads on TV specifically speaking to just a few individual customers. The TV ads were supported by quirky direct mail and personalised Product Disclosure Statements for customers. The campaign achieved its objective for TPTL and improved its overall brand equity position.

TPTL's two winning State entries now automatically go forward as finalists in their respective categories for the National AMI Marketing Awards. We wish them all the very best.
